Property Description for 531 Classon Ave, 3-B

531 Classon Avenue is a brand new, 8 unit boutique new construction condo building offering the best of both worlds: modern finishes and industrial vibes in a loft-like setting. The building is located on the nexus of the Bedford-Stuyvesant/ Clinton Hill border, putting you in the heart of two of Brooklyn's most vibrant and exciting neighborhoods.

The building's striking concrete ceilings assure quiet and privacy between the floors and give the building a loft-like feel blended with minimalist elegance. The oversized windows provide excellent afternoon sun flooding each unit's well appointed living/dining room. Wide plank white oak flooring, stainless steel appliances, and already installed in-unit washer & dryer round out these spacious units.

Nature is seamlessly infused through not one but TWO private balconies, as well as access to the shared roof top.

Unit 3B is an oversized 1 bedroom /1 bathroom home where the sun floods into the space through the oversized windows and balconies facing both the front and back of the home. The designer bathroom features a wall mounted vanity with ample storage, a tub and beautiful black window framed shower door.

Enjoy the activity of the city from the balcony off your living room, or take in the morning sun from the back balcony off the primary suite. 531 Classon Avenue is conveniently located near public transportation, shopping, dining, and entertainment.

Neighborhood favorites include Sisters, The Fly, Hartleys and Speedy Romeos. The C and S trains at Franklin Avenue and the G train at Classon Avenue are moments away. Prospect Park, Barclay's Center, BAM, and Whole Foods are all easily accessible from this convenient location.If you're looking for a unique and stylish condo in a vibrant and exciting neighborhood, 531 Classon Avenue is the perfect place to call home.

Bedford Stuyvesant | Brooklyn

Quick Profile

Known for its historic brownstones and tight-knit enclave, Bed-Stuy has increasingly left behind its early reputation for being a “bedroom community” and transcended into a highly desirable neighborhood. 

Distinct for its aesthetic, it is populated with ornate buildings characterized by cornices, friezes, finials, fluting and other marks of classic architecture. Built up during the period from 1870 to 1900, its historic district runs to the north of Jefferson Avenue, to the east of Malcolm X Boulevard and to the west of Tompkins Avenue. 

At one point known as “Brooklyn’s Little Harlem,” the shape of the area has shifted toward attracting a wider demographic of people thanks to the influx of bars, restaurants, antique furniture stores and vintage boutiques. More police enforcement paired with the decline of the crack epidemic at the beginning of the 2000s also opened the door for increased development, as well as the occupation of formerly abandoned buildings and spaces.
